Identify Your Happy Customers

Not every customer will naturally leave a review, so it is important to identify those who are most satisfied:

  • Observe Positive Interactions: Customers who compliment your service or express satisfaction are great candidates for review requests.
  • Follow Up After Service: Sending a friendly message thanking customers for their visit and encouraging feedback often results in reviews.
  • Use Customer Feedback Surveys: Short surveys can help identify highly satisfied customers who may be willing to share their experience publicly.

Make Reviewing Easy and Convenient

  • Provide Clear Instructions: Simplify the process by giving step-by-step guidance for leaving a review.
  • Include Direct Links: Whether in email, text, or social media, direct links to review platforms make it effortless for customers to respond.
  • Encourage Mobile Reviews: Many users leave reviews on mobile devices, so ensure the process is mobile-friendly.

Encourage Authentic and Positive Feedback

  • Highlight Specific Experiences: Remind customers about aspects of their visit they enjoyed, which helps create detailed and helpful reviews.
  • Use Friendly Reminders: Polite follow-ups thanking customers for their business can subtly prompt them to share their experiences.
  • Celebrate Customer Stories: Sharing customer experiences on your channels can inspire others to leave their own feedback.

Engage and Appreciate Reviewers

  • Respond Graciously: Thank each reviewer for their time and feedback. Positive engagement strengthens loyalty.
  • Showcase Reviews: Highlighting testimonials on your website or social channels encourages more customers to contribute.
